### Runbook: Account Recovery — Profile Shard Migration (Mervale)

During the user-profile store sharding on the Mervale cluster, some admin accounts may be orphaned if their home shard was mid-migration. To recover one, verify the account's shard assignment in the routing table, then run the reattach tool against the target shard. The tool will prompt twice: once for the operator confirmation, then for the recovery passphrase, which is:

strongbox words: druiel-frador-brieth-druys-fenys-zorwyn-zorael

Handover for the Lumagrid image cache leak: heap dumps show detached tile buffers accumulating in the Pictor worker whenever the prefetcher retries a failed thumbnail. I've left reproduction steps and a half-finished fix on the `leak-hunt` branch. You'll need access to the profiling vault to pull the flame graphs; Anselm rotated it before leaving. The vault opens with the recovery passphrase written directly below this note.

unlock words, fawig-bagef: olidor-holir-istox-holath-tamys-quenion-giliel

# Flaglight Rollouts — Approvals

Quick version for on-call: any rollout touching more than 5% of traffic needs an approval in Flaglight before the ramp continues. Kill switches don't need approval — just flip them and note it in the incident channel. Scheduled ramps pause automatically if error budget burns hot. If you're stuck at 2 a.m. with a pending approval, there's one person authorized to override, and that's the approver below.

account owner for tagep-bafof: Norael Gilax Juleth

Ticket: Config drift on the Bramblewire firmware update channel. The canary fleet is pulling builds from the beta channel while prod devices stayed pinned to stable — nobody signed off on that change. Flagging for security review since beta builds skip signature pinning. Here's the channel config as currently deployed on the canary fleet.

settings of tafop-bajeg:
BRIATH_LOG_LEVEL=error
BRIATH_METRICS_HOST=metrics.briath.tolvaqlabs.corp
BRIATH_POOL_SIZE=16